Chinese President Xi Jinping is set to be appointed to an unprecedented third five-year term as supreme leader. Investors hope the Communist Party Congress will offer a roadmap out of draconian lockdowns.
And a who’s who of finance and banking will descend on Washington for the IMF and World Bank annual meeting. Developing nations want to know what help they can get with food and energy price shocks. Ukraine wants a bespoke funding package.
